CRDP is a DOD program that lets some individuals receive both military retired pay and VA disability compensation. To qualify for CRDP, veterans must: 1. Have a VA service-connected rating of 50% or more 2. Be retired from military service based on longevity, including temporary Early Retirement Authority (TERA) … Visa mer CRSC is a DoD program that provides tax-free monthly payments to eligible retired veterans who have combat-related disabilities. Military retirees with service-connected disabilities are eligible for disability compensation in addition to their military retirement pay. However, the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) requires eligible retirees to waive part of their retirement pay to offset the compensation benefit. roasting times for gammon
